DARLING Downs residents are expected to be out in force when Australia's newest airport hosts a community day on Sunday.
Wellcamp Airport general manager Phil Gregory expects a crowd of more than 30,000 as Wagners give locals a final chance to see behind the scenes.
"We want to give people an opportunity to see the work going on at Brisbane West Wellcamp Airport before it becomes fully operational," Mr Gregory said.
Wagners director and event manager Joe Wagner said with big crowds expected extra measures had been put in place to make it easier for locals to make it out on the day.

"The schedule has been split into identical morning and afternoon sessions to break up the crowds," Mr Wagner said.
"A portion of Cecil Plains Rd is to be opened up to three lanes and we have been working with local police to ensure there are no major traffic hold-ups.
"We encourage visitors to select one of the sessions to help limit congestion."
